Here's a tip I use when I'm traveling for work....I take resistance bands with me. Better than nothing and you can get some really good pumps in your upper body using them. Some of the thicker bands can be really resistant and feel like some serious weight.
You can attach them to things and do cross-overs for chest, extensions for triceps, or just step through one end of them to do curls, side laterals, etc.
